Claravine is committed to the quality of your data; to this end, we offer the Campaign Health dashboard. This tool provides you with performance data alongside errors found within your rows for the campaign data within your Claravine platform. Currently, Campaign Health is supported for the Meta Ads Manager connector.

Access the Campaign Health dashboard from Datasets. In the example we discuss below, the performance metrics report 16 errored rows. The campaign in question has 815.2k impressions, and if the errors affect your downstream advertising to the point that they prevent attribution, there's a risk of losing $1.4k in spend (as related to 1.7k clicks).

You can sort errored rows by their potential impact, so that you can prioritize the most affected rows. Projected impact refers to potential problems--in case the errors turn out to be ones that affect your ability to track the data.

Campaign Health data is pulled once every eight hours after the inbound connection is set up. The system displays the last 30 days of performance data. As a result, the data will not exactly match what you see in the native ads platform itself.

Enable Campaign Health

Claravine platform admins can enable Campaign Health at the template level:

  1. Navigate to Templates and click on the template of your choice.

  2. Within the template, navigate to the Connect tab and expand the connection detail.

  3. Scroll down to the Include performance data option and toggle it ON.

Use the Campaign Health Dashboard

  1. Navigate to the Campaign Health dashboard. 
    • You can access it straight from the Datasets page by clicking View Campaign Health next to the desired dataset.

    • You can also click on a specific dataset and then navigate to its Campaign Health tab.

  2. The top bar of the Campaign Health dashboard displays performance metrics for the entire dataset. In the example below, there is a total of 16 errored rows, with a total of 815K+ possibly impacted impressions, 1.7K impacted clicks, and $1.4K in potential impacted spend.

    In the Campaign Health table, each errored row is displayed alongside the impressions, clicks, and spend that may be impacted by the row's errors. To prioritize your error-correction efforts, you may choose to sort the data by most impacted impressions, clicks, or spend. 

    In this example, we sort by Impacted Spend to use our time most effectively when we go to make corrections. We select the four most impacted rows and click Fix 4 errored rows in the top right.

  3. In the Campaign Health Errored Rows page, the rows you have selected to fix are displayed with their errors. All the errors in a row must be corrected before you can submit your corrections.

  4. Hover over an errored cell for details about the noncompliance.

  5. Once you have corrected the errors, click Submit.
